Optimal Watering with Solenoid Irrigation Valves
Solenoid irrigation valves are a dependable and optimized way to automate your watering system. These valves use electricity to open and close, allowing for precise management of water flow to your plants. By implementing solenoid valves into your irrigation setup, you can reduce water, enhance plant health, and ease your overall watering process.
- Solenoid valves offer superior accuracy in water distribution, ensuring that each area receives the correct amount of moisture.
- Automated solenoid valves allow you to configure watering times and durations based on your plants' needs.
- These valves are durable, withstanding exposure to the elements and providing dependable performance over time.

Addressing Common Issues with Solenoid Irrigation
When it comes to efficient watering systems, solenoid irrigation offers a reliable approach. However, even the best systems can experience occasional troubles. Fortunately, a good deal of common solenoid irrigation difficulties can be diagnosed and repaired with a bit of knowledge. One frequent issue is a failing solenoid valve, which may stop water flow. This can be triggered factors such as electricity fluctuations, worn wiring, or mineral buildup in the valve. Regularly inspect your solenoid valves for signs of wear and tear, maintain them periodically, and check the electricity to ensure it's within the recommended range.
- Moreover, a clogged filter can restrict water flow to your solenoid valves. Make sure to check and clean your filters regularly, following the manufacturer's guidelines.
- Finally, if you notice inconsistent watering patterns or weak output, it could indicate a problem with the main line. Inspect these components for any restrictions
